Design Notes for Professional Use

Here are some practical considerations for using Nephew Dessert Svg Design in a real client project:

  1. Check File Formats: The download includes a single .zip file containing the SVG. Make sure the file opens correctly in your preferred vector software (Adobe Illustrator, Inkscape, etc.).
  2. Test Print Quality: For print-on-demand or physical product applications, preview how the design looks when printed. Some SVGs don’t translate well to physical formats, so always do a sample print run before finalizing.
  3. Inspect PNG Transparency: If the package includes a PNG version, verify that the transparency is clean and that there are no unwanted borders or halos around the design.
  4. Confirm Commercial Licensing: Before using it in any commercial design or selling products featuring the asset, double-check the licensing terms. Many free SVGs restrict commercial use, and you don’t want to run into legal issues down the line.
  5. Compare Font Styles: Since the SVG is word-based, compare it with other font styles like serif, sans-serif, or script fonts to ensure it complements the rest of your design system.
